**CI note: deep-link routing failures on MintTrail mobile**

The deep-link routing suite fails intermittently on the CI emulator pool because the intent-filter manifest is regenerated per shard, and stale manifests occasionally route to the debug activity. No evidence of link hijacking; the fallback activity requires signature-level permission. We pinned manifest generation to a single pre-build step and re-ran the suite clean. The run that produced the attached artifacts carries this trace token.

build token for tawif-bahip: htk31_68bba16e1afabfef4ecc69408c06f16

**Ticket: Configuration drift in SnackRoute restock planner**

Plugin authors have reported that the SnackRoute planner's live settings no longer match the documented baseline. Several depots in the Verlingen region were scheduled with stale shelf-capacity values, causing restock vans to arrive half-loaded. We believe a manual hotfix last month was never folded back into the deploy templates. Before updating your plugin's assumptions, please verify against the authoritative snapshot. The currently deployed values are as follows.

service settings:
[druix]
host = druix.zemvargrid.example
user = druix_svc
database = druix_prod

### Step 4: Sign the Ledger Snapshot

Before deploying the Pointsmere loyalty-points ledger, export a snapshot of all balance tables and verify row counts against the Harbright reconciliation report. The snapshot must be cryptographically signed so future audits can confirm integrity. Use the deploy key provided below.

deploy key for yadup-badug: bky6_rLH3qD